Foreign News April 7, 1804

Virginia Argus

Richmond, Virginia

What is this article about?

Governor-General Dessalines issues a decree from Port-au-Prince on January 14, 1804, allocating 40 gourdes to American captains for each native black or man of color transported back to Hayti from the United States, where they are suffering. A copy is to be sent to the US Congress.

[TRANSLATION.]
LIBERTY,
OR DEATH.
GOVERNMENT OF HAYTI.
ARRETE.

Head quarters, Port-au-Prince, Jan. 14, 1st year of the Independence of Hayti,

The governor-general, considering that a great number of native blacks and men of color are suffering in the United States of America, for want of the means of returning: decrees,

'There shall be allowed to the captains of American vessels the sum of forty dollars for each individual they may restore to this country.

H. orders, that this decree shall be printed, published, and posted up; and that a copy thereof be immediately forwarded to the Congress of the United States.

By the Governor-General,
Signed,
DESSALINES.
